Class AA Cheerleading Competition Postponed
The state Secondary School Activities Commission says it’s postponing the Class AA Cheerleading Champion-ship that was to be held Dec. 12 at the Charleston Civic Center because of a lawsuit involving Tolsia High School.
The decision follows a Wayne County Circuit Court decision that restored Tolsia to second place in the regional tournament, qualifying the squad for the state tournament.
The commission says a penalty for an illegal and unsafe routine at regionals dropped Tolsia fourth and out of the state tournament. It’s considering appealing to the State Supreme Court.
Mike Ranson, a lawyer for Wayne County school board, says the circuit court ruled correctly that a regional tournament judge violated commission rules by seeking help from a spectator. Ranson called the postponement “outrageous.”
Class A and AAA tournament were held Saturday as scheduled.
There hasn’t been a time or date set yet for the West Virginia Class AA Championships.
